Easy Pancake Troubleshooting
- If pancakes aren’t light enough:
- Use ingredients that aren't straight from the fridge
- No need to stir 'til it’s totally smooth—leave some lumps
- Swap out old baking powder for a fresh batch
- If they don’t brown right:
- Let your pan heat up all the way
- Good non-stick pans matter a ton
- Try medium heat if things just aren’t getting golden

Simple Ways to Store & Reheat

- Once pancakes have cooled:
- On the counter: Fine for 2 hours
- Pop in the fridge: Use within 2-3 days
- Freeze: Good up to two months
- Reheating options:
- Bake in the oven at 325°F for a few minutes
- Microwave in just 20-30 seconds
- Or toss into a toaster on low

Frequently Asked Questions
- → Why are my pancakes coming out flat?
- Don't beat the mix too much. It's fine if it's a little lumpy. Also, check your baking powder's still fresh.
- → Can I prep the mix beforehand?
- Pancakes taste best if you make them right away, but the mix can sit on your counter for about half an hour.
- → How hot should my pan get?
- Medium is just right. Splash a bit of water in — if it sizzles, you're good.
- → When should I turn pancakes over?
- Wait until bubbles show up and the sides start to dry a little.
- → Can I freeze extras?
- Yep, stack them up with paper in the middle and freeze. Toast to warm them later.
